  • Patent number: 4563910
    Abstract: A rotatable member to be indexed in a machine is intermittently rotated through specific angular displacements between predesignated indexing positions by an indexing mechanism driven by a hydraulic motor and is positively locked in each indexing position by a positive clutch coupling comprising a movable plate fixed to the rotatable member and a mating stationary plate fixed to a stationary part of the machine, the clutch coupling being engaged and disengaged by a hydraulic cylinder. The hydraulic motor and hydraulic cylinder are controllably and coordinately operated by a common hydraulic system including pipe and tank lines and at least one electromagnetic changeover valve of the two-position, four-connection type.

  • Patent number: 4550631
    Abstract: In an indexing system for a member such as a turret head of a lathe, in which the member after undergoing an indexing movement is locked by a locking bolt thrust by spring force into a bolt hole in a plate coaxially fixed to the member, a hydraulic cylinder is used to exert a great force for holding the locking bolt positively and unmovably in each bolt hole against any reactive counter force from the side of the member due to a great load. The hydraulic cylinder is controllably actuated by a single hydraulic system containing also a hydraulic motor for driving the member in its indexing movement and a solenoid valve.

  • Patent number: 4417491
    Abstract: In an apparatus for automatically feeding bar stock material into a numerically-controlled automatic lathe, a bar is rotatably clamped and borne by the clamp jaws of several bearing clamps disposed in a row at intervals along the bar and orientated at respectively different angles about the bar, each clamp jaw comprising three pulleys in triangular formation and an endless belt supported on these pulleys, one of which is driven, the bar being clamped between a span of the belt between two pulleys of one jaw and that of the other jaw of each bearing clamp. The bar is thus held at clamping positions that vary helically about the bar as it is fed by a feed pipe into the lathe.
